Enjoy the best of both worlds. A little more. Quest 3’s price starts at $499.99, which is a bit more than the Quest 2 model with 128 GB internal storage. There’s also a $649.99 option if you want 512 GB of storage, plus a free six-month trial to Meta’s Quest Plus game subscription service.
Meta offers a special perk to early purchasers of Quest 3 that is valid until January 27, 2024. Asgard’s Wrath 2With purchase. You’ll be eligible to get the game, a $59.99 value, no matter where you choose to buy your headset.

Best Meta Quest 3 pre-order deals
Costco offers a bundle that is jam-packed with benefits for members. For $599.99, it’s tossing in a $25 Meta Quest store gift card, plus a hard zip-up case and an Elite strap for added comfort. For the added $100, you’re getting $165 of freebies. Given that a Costco membership costs $60 annually, this isn’t a bad deal at all.
Newegg accepts pre-orders on both the Quest 3 versions. In addition to the free game you’ll get with the headset, Newegg is including a free $15 gift card to the Meta Quest store. You can spend $15 to get a decent game or even some merchandise. Beat Saber DLC song packs.
At GameStop, you won’t get a free gift card with the headset, but you will get an exclusive Asgard’s Wrath lens cleaning cloth with your purchase. You’ll need to bring your proof of purchase to your local GameStop to get the cloth on launch day.
Elsewhere, places like Amazon, Best Buy, and B&H Photo are accepting pre-orders, but without special perks.
